The ML in my car is out of this world. It's by far the best OEM stereo system i've heard in a car. IF you're a stereo junkie, then obviously you should go for an AM setup. For all other people, it should be more than enough (and MUCH MUCH better than the standard Pioneer system).
I really like the ML in my 2001. Very clean sound with really good bass. If you are into vibrating the road when you drive, this is not for you. The system will run loud and clear enough to have your ears ringing if you listen to it loud. The bass is good but not "take your breath away" good. I was very impressed with it and think it is one of the best factory systems I have heard. Although I did hear the new Infinity M45 top of the line system and that is one sweeeeeet stock system. I don't think you would be disappointed by the ML.
Levinson all the way. i have an 02 ES300 without levinson, 02 GS430 with it. NO COMPARISON. Coming from someone who is very picky about audio I can tell you that there is no other way to go. Treble and Bass clear all around. Better than any aftermarket system i've ever owned. You won't be disappointed!
